Address

ltc1qj3wlfgv59m09u0q2dl0a9er77ecm8x6v9x744zCopy

Total Received

416.08252719 LTC

Total Sent

415.90252719 LTC

№ Transactions

3318

Final Balance

0.18 LTC

Transactions
Filter